Subject: Memtrace cut-over complete

Team,

Cut-over to Memtrace v2 for GPU memory profiling finished last night. Old v1 agents are disabled; any tickets referencing v1 dashboards should be closed as resolved-by-migration. Sampling overhead is now under 2% and allocation traces include kernel names. Known gap: profiles older than 30 days were not migrated. Point customers at the v2 docs for setup questions. For reference when troubleshooting, the agent now runs with the following configuration.

settings of bagaf-bawip:
[aldax]
port = 5000
region = south-4
host = aldax.brasklabs.corp
team = brivan
timeout_ms = 2000
retries = 2

# Service Accounts: String Extraction

The `extract-i18n` script pulls translatable strings from all Bramblewick repos and pushes them to the Glossa service. It runs under the `i18n-extractor` service account. Do not run it under your personal account; Glossa rate-limits individual users aggressively. The account has write access to the staging catalog only. Set the token in your shell before invoking the script. The current staging token is below.

API key for kahap-kafog: zpat15_6qzxZ7YR8aDwjmp

## v4.2.1

Changed batch email digest scheduling in Mistral Courier: digests now queue via the signed job broker instead of the legacy cron shim. Schedule payloads are validated against an allowlist of intervals; arbitrary cron strings are rejected. No change to recipient resolution. Security-relevant diff is confined to the scheduler module. Review questions on the signing flow should go to the author below.

signatory, fajef-yafof: Wenix Quenath

Subject: DR drill — quota service failover

Hi plugin authors,

During Thursday's disaster-recovery drill, Quotaline's per-tenant rate quotas will fail over to the Marbrook standby region. Expect brief 429 bursts. If your sandbox loses quota state entirely, restore it from the sealed snapshot, which unlocks with the recovery passphrase below.

vault phrase of yaguf-hahaf = druath-holix